HR interview questions for upcoming Railway Recruitment Specially –
- Which transport do you prefer for long distance and why?
Sir, I prefer railway for long journey. It is safe, secure and comfortable and fare is also affordable.
- As a general passenger what type of change you want to see in Indian railways.
Sir, Indian Railways network is largest in the world but from my point of view if time spam of journey can be shortn, them it will be great.
- What should Railways do to do that?
Sir, I think more Railways tracks may set up to reduce the time spam of the journey.
- Some more initiatives in your thought?
Cleaniness should be improved first aid treatment an oxygen cylinder services should be improved. A doctor, a nurse, and some daily commodities should always be in trains in long journeys.
- What is your concern about railway fares?
Sir, its ok but passengers travel in trains for health purpose from one end to another end of India should be given relaxation in fares.
- Tell the names of Indian Railways Zones?
NR, NER, NFR. EP, SER. SCR, SR, CR, WR, SWR, NWR, WCR, NCR, SECR, ECOR, MTP, KR = 18 in total
(Remember — E= East, W= West, N= North, S= South, C = Central, O= Coast and MTP= Metro Railways (H.Q = Kolkata)
KR= Konkan Railways (H.Q = Mumbai)
- In which railway Zone route length is longest?
In Northern railways the route length is longest – 6968 km. In this zone human of stations (1142) is also highest.
- How many zones and Divisions are in Indian Railways?
There are 18 zones and 68 Divisions in Indian railways.
- What is the full form of ‘DRM’?
Divisional railway Manager.
- What is the total length of railway track in India?
1, 21,407 km (75439 mile) = Total track length.
(Route = 67368 km (41,861 mile), Running track = 93,902 km (58348 mile)
